KCC baseball splits doubleheader with Glen Oaks

KCC's 2014 baseball team

Despite some initial weather-related setbacks due to a prolonged winter and snowy fields, the Kellogg Community College baseball season is in full swing.

The team split a doubleheader with conference opponent Glen Oaks Community College in Centreville on Saturday, March 29, falling 2-3 in game one but coming back for a 4-2 victory in game two.

At the plate in game one, freshman outfielder Benny Clark (Schoolcraft/Schoolcraft High School) hit two in four at-bats, including a double, and stole one base. Freshman outfielder Connor Owen (Richland/Gull Lake High School) hit one-for-three.

Sophomore lefty Keith Phillips pitched four innings for the Bruins, striking out three.

At the plate in game two, freshman infielder Chad Carson (Attica Township/Lapeer East High School) hit three-for-four, including a double and an RBI. Sophomore pitcher/first baseman Steve Remesnik (Fort Wayne, Ind./Carroll High School) hit two-for-three with an RBI.

On the mound for the Bruins in game two, freshman right-hander Kyle Mallwitz (Galesburg/Galesburg-Augusta High School) pitched four innings with three strikeouts for the win. Sophomore right-hander Ben Spieldenner (Vicksburg/Vicksburg High School) pitched three innings with four strikeouts for the save.
